The Psychological Impact of Winning

Winning a lottery, even a relatively small prize, can trigger a complex range of emotions. Initial euphoria is often followed by disbelief, then anxiety about managing the funds and protecting oneself from unwanted attention. The scale of this emotional shift is rarely discussed, but it's profoundly impactful. Many winners report feeling overwhelmed and needing professional guidance to navigate their new reality. The shift from financial constraint to abundance requires a significant mental adjustment and budgeting expertise. It's easy to fall prey to impulsive spending or poor investment decisions, particularly when unprepared. Stories featured regularly highlight the importance of seeking financial advice and maintaining a level head.

Avoiding Lottery Scams

Unfortunately, the lottery world attracts scammers who prey on vulnerable individuals. These scams often involve fake notifications claiming a winning prize, but requiring an upfront payment to cover taxes or processing fees. Legitimate lotteries never require winners to pay money to claim their prizes. It’s vital to be skeptical of unsolicited communications, verify information through official lottery channels, and never share personal or financial details with unknown individuals. Reporting suspected scams to the relevant authorities is crucial to protect yourself and others. Awareness is the best defense against these deceptive practices and it's a topic that warrants persistent vigilance.

  • Never respond to unsolicited communications claiming a lottery win.
  • Verify information through the official lottery website or customer service.
  • Never send money to claim a prize.
  • Protect your personal and financial information.
  • Report suspected scams to the authorities.

These simple guidelines can help safeguard against falling victim to lottery fraud. The pursuit of a dream should never come at the cost of financial security or personal information. The Impact of Anonymity

The question of whether to remain anonymous after winning the lottery is a complex one. While some winners choose to publicly announce their victory, others opt for anonymity to protect their privacy and security. The laws regarding anonymity vary by state or country and can significantly influence a winner’s decision. Remaining anonymous can help shield winners from unwanted attention, solicitations, and potential harassment. However, it can also limit their ability to share their story and inspire others. It's a personal choice that depends on individual circumstances and priorities. The potential for unwanted attention from the media and public significantly impacts this decision.

  1. Evaluate the laws regarding anonymity in your region.
  2. Consider the potential risks and benefits of public versus private disclosure.
  3. Consult with a legal and financial advisor to weigh your options.
  4. Prioritize your personal safety and well-being.
  5. Make a decision that aligns with your values and comfort level.

Careful consideration of these factors can help winners make an informed decision about whether to maintain their privacy or embrace their newfound public profile. The choice is deeply personal and should be made with a clear understanding of the potential consequences.
